What is the Texas Residency Questionnaire for Tuition Purposes?
The Texas Residency Questionnaire is a critical form used to assess a student's eligibility for in-state tuition at Texas educational institutions. It plays a vital role in classifying students' residency status, which directly affects tuition rates. Providing accurate and complete information is essential, as errors can lead to misclassification and potential financial implications.
Students must submit the questionnaire to the Office of Admissions or Academic Records to facilitate the residency classification process. Ensuring that all information is correct helps avoid complications during the evaluation of residency status.

Eligibility Criteria for the Texas Residency Questionnaire for Tuition Purposes
Understanding the eligibility criteria for filling out the Texas Residency Questionnaire is essential for all applicants. The requirements are outlined in the Texas Education Code and detail the necessary residency history and duration of living in Texas to qualify for in-state tuition.
Specific statuses, such as those of dependent students, also influence residency classification. Students should carefully review these criteria to determine if they meet the qualifications before submitting their application.

What are the eligibility requirements for the Texas residency questionnaire?
To be eligible for in-state tuition, students must provide details demonstrating their residency in Texas for at least 12 months prior to enrollment. This includes a valid address and supporting documents.
What documents do I need to submit with this form?
You will typically need proof of residency documents such as utility bills, lease agreements, or government correspondence indicating your Texas address. Check with your institution for specific requirements.
How do I submit the Texas residency questionnaire?
The completed form should be submitted to the Office of Admissions or Academic Records of your institution. Many schools may offer online submission options.
Are there any deadlines for submitting the residency questionnaire?
Yes, deadlines vary by institution, but it is advisable to submit the form as early as possible, ideally before the admissions deadline for your intended enrollment period.
What common mistakes should I avoid when filling out this form?
Avoid inaccuracies such as incorrect addresses or missing documentation. Ensure that all required fields are filled out completely to prevent processing delays.
How long does it take to process the residency questionnaire?
Processing times can vary by institution but generally take several weeks. It is important to submit your form early to ensure it is processed before your enrollment.
Is notarization required for the Texas residency questionnaire?
No, notarization is not required for this form. However, ensure all information is accurate as incomplete forms may face delays.
